KFAA50058-E

The HADB server cannot be started because the server definition on the local node is different from the definition on another node. (server definition = aa....aa, local node = bb....bb, other node = cc....cc) (M)

The HADB server in a multi-node configuration could not be started because the setting of whether the aa....aa operand is specified in the server definition is different between nodes.

aa....aa: Name of the server definition operand
  • adb_audit_log_path

  • adb_crypto_dmkey_path

  • adb_auth_passwd_privkey_path

  • adb_cmd_passwd_pubkey_path

bb....bb: Whether the aa....aa operand is specified in the local node
  • specified: The operand is specified.

  • unspecified: The operand is not specified.

cc....cc: Whether the aa....aa operand is specified in other nodes
  • specified: The operand is specified.

  • unspecified: The operand is not specified.

S:

Terminates processing.

Action:

Take corrective action according to the operand name of the server definition output for aa....aa. Then, restart the HADB server in the multi-node configuration.

  • If aa....aa is adb_auth_passwd_privkey_path

    Make sure that the primary node and all secondary nodes have the same settings in regard whether the operand is specified and the specified content.

  • If aa....aa is adb_cmd_passwd_pubkey_path

    Make sure that all nodes have the same settings in regard whether the operand is specified and the specified content.

  • If aa....aa is other than above

    Make sure that all nodes have the same settings in regard whether the operand is specified.
